I can't remember if it's already been said (perhaps even by me) but after this episode, it's definitely worth this little tid-bit:
Michael McKean (Chuck) was given a very brief summary of his relationship with/feelings toward Jimmy during S1:
Chuck made mom proud, but Jimmy made her laugh.
He absolutely envies Jimmy's charm and wit. No matter how successful and admired Chuck is, Jimmy will always be more popular and liked because he's so personable.
Chuck S1E9: "You do what I do because you're funny and you can make people laugh?"
There's such layers to his contempt for Jimmy:
1) Is bad PR for the mega successful lawyer to have a conman for a brother
2) Because of the thing with the Dad's shop, he thinks he's always like that and always will be.
3) He blames him for the death of their father, or at least he certainly seemed to there.
4) He deeply envies his charisma.
5) He sees Jimmy scraping through the bar (3rd try) by attending a crappy, low-level course as him fast-tracking becoming a lawyer, whereas Chuck studied at the top institutions for years and lives & breathes the law.
